Ramiz Džafić from Visoko: Thanks to Cucumbers I earn 8,000 BAM

Published: August 3, 2015
Share
SHARE

dzaficFarmer Ramiz Džafić from Visoko earns between 7,000 and 8,000 BAM per year from one dunum of the land where he planted cucumbers.

Džafić states that the cultivation of cucumbers is a very profitable business, which offers satisfaction in the work to the farmer.

“Agriculture can be sometimes a risky business, but if you are hardworking and you are willing to work you can make money on the field,” said Džafić, adding that besides cucumbers he also cultivates other crops from which, also, he has a high yield, and he has several cows as well.

Ramiz was previously without a job, after which he and his family started to cultivate cucumbers.

“If you do not have big salary at the company where you work, you should turn to agriculture at your own home,” advised Džafić.
